What Is SNI 39:2024 for Water Pipes?
SNI 39:2024 is an Indonesian National Standard that regulates steel pipes with or without zinc coating for water channels and gas installations. In the context of water pipes, this standard serves as a reference to ensure that the steel pipes used have the required quality, durability, and specifications for installation needs.
This standard is important because water pipes do not only function as channels for water flow. In many projects, pipes must also be able to withstand pressure, corrosion risks, environmental conditions, and long-term use. Therefore, the selection of water pipes should not be based only on price or size, but also on the quality standards applied.
With SNI 39:2024, project owners, contractors, consultants, and end users have clearer guidelines in determining the right steel pipes for water channels and other supporting installations.

Types of Pipes Covered in SNI 39:2024
SNI 39:2024 covers steel pipes with or without zinc coating. In practice, two commonly known types are black steel pipes and galvanized steel pipes.
- Black Steel Pipes
Black steel pipes are steel pipes without zinc coating. This type of pipe can be used for certain needs that do not require galvanizing, or for applications that will receive additional protection according to the project design.
In water channel projects, black steel pipes are usually selected based on technical requirements, installation specifications, and the protection system used. Since they do not have zinc coating, their application must be adjusted to the environmental conditions and project design.
- Galvanized Steel Pipes
Galvanized steel pipes are steel pipes with a zinc coating on their surface. This zinc coating helps protect the steel from rust and corrosion, especially in humid environments or installations with higher potential exposure to water.
Galvanized pipes are widely used for water channel applications because they provide additional protection
against corrosion. With this protection, the pipe can support installations that require better long-term durability.
Water Pipe Classes Based on Project Needs
When selecting water pipes, diameter is not the only factor to consider. Pipe thickness and class also play an important role because they are related to strength, working pressure, and installation requirements. In general, water pipes are known in several usage classes, namely:
- Light-Class Pipes
Used for light-duty needs or low-pressure installations.
- Medium-Class Pipes
Commonly used for buildings, commercial facilities, building utilities, and medium-pressure installations.
- Heavy-Class Pipes
Used for applications that require higher durability, such as industrial areas, utility networks, or projects with higher working pressure.
Pipe class selection should be adjusted to the installation function, site conditions, and project technical specifications.
This ensures that the pipe used is not only suitable in size, but also in performance.
